What is this app?

Kotodama (called MyAffirme on this site) is a self-affirmation journaling app. You write short words you want to say to yourself, and read them back when you need them.

Common situations to use it

  • Read on hard days

    When you feel low, your own past words land harder than a generic quote.

  • Wind-down before sleep

    Writing one line at night helps reduce going to bed in a rumination loop.

  • Morning focus reset

    Reading or saying one line in the morning works as a low-effort focus switch.

  • Wishes and goals into language

    Vague wants turn into actions faster when you put them into one short sentence.

  • Self-compassion rehab

    If saying nice things to yourself feels awkward, writing them is easier than thinking them.

Frequently asked questions

Do affirmations really work?
Not as magic, but the practice of writing and rereading your own kind words is supported by self-perception and mood-regulation research.
I am not sure I will keep it up daily.
You do not need to. Two or three times a week, or 'only on rough days,' still helps.
Will anyone else see what I write?
Entries stay on your device. There is no public sharing flow.
